Man shot and wounded in Northeast Baltimore

A man was shot in Northeast Baltimore on Sunday evening, though police said he is expected to survive his injuries.

The 36-year-old man took himself to a local hospital at about 6:25 p.m. with a gunshot wound to his stomach. Police said they have determined the man was shot in the 2400 block of Pickering Drive, in the Hamilton Hills neighborhood.

The man's condition has stabilized. Anyone with information is asked to contact police at (410) 396-2444.
